Transaction 8aec6682428d0efc0554e99d4c906a5484d84bd5b68bf6904898c8be1d65797a
1 Input
1 Output
-
8aec6682428d0efc0554e99d4c906a5484d84bd5b68bf6904898c8be1d65797a:0
- value
- 15865196
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a923a51b39b5629d62b2e37b09fc817e4cf1817 OP_EQUAL
- address
- 3QXv2b38mqBnGt9GQry9EpDHrNXYq9oGD7